Harmons Specialty Cheese Buyer Honored By International Organization

Mariah Christensen, a specialty cheese buyer for Harmons Neighborhood Grocer, was nominated and inducted into the Garde et Jure by the Guilde Internationale des Fromagers, making her the second person in Utah to receive this honor. Kenneth Olsen, Former Vons President & CEO, Passes Away At 99

Grocery industry veteran Kenneth Oscar “Ken” Olsen passed away peacefully on March 4 in the comfort of his Southern California home. He was 99. Whole Foods Market 365 To Open First Long Beach Store April 25

Whole Foods Market 365 will open its first store in Long Beach, California, and eighth store nationwide on Wednesday, April 25. The 28,000-s.f. store at 3881 Lakewood Boulevard will be the third Whole Foods Market 365 in Southern California, joining Santa Monica and Silver Lake locations. Former Haggen, Starbucks Exec Joins Albertsons As President, COO

Albertsons Cos. has appointed Jim Donald, former president and CEO of Starbucks, as its new president and chief operating officer (COO), effective immediately. “Donald is an experienced retail operator with extensive knowledge of Albertsons Cos., having previously held senior leadership roles at both Albertsons Inc. and Safeway Inc.,” the company says. Impossible Foods Hires Creative Director Ahead Of Retail Launch

Impossible Foods, maker of the plant-based Impossible Burger, has hired creative veteran Sasha Markova as the company’s first executive creative director. Markova will lead Impossible Foods’ in-house creative team, which will manage all visual messaging across the brand’s channels. Gelson’s Unveiling Three Remodeled Stores Next Week

Gelson’s will celebrate the grand reopenings of its Del Mar, La Costa/Carlsbad and Rancho Mirage, California, stores during the week of Feb. 19-25. Each remodeled store offers new amenities and will celebrate with samples, giveaways and special deals, including a 30 percent off six or more beer, wine or spirits sale, the Encino-based grocer said.
